LEARNING FOR LIFE

Get Yourself a Better Life! Free eLearning Download

  • Technical
    • Internet & Networking
    • Security & Hacking
    • AI | Artificial intelligence
    • OS & Server
    • WEB/HTML/CSS/AJAX
    • Database & SQL
    • Programming
    • Perl & PHP
    • .Net & Java
    • Mobile Development
    • C/C++/C#
    • Game Development
    • Unix & Linux
    • MAC OS X
    • Windows
    • OFFICE
    • Operation Systems
    • Hardware
  • Graphic & Media
    • Photography
    • 3D
    • Adobe Product Training
    • Art & Drawing & Painting
    • Film & Film Making
    • Game Designing
    • Music Training
    • Tutorials for designer
  • Business
    • Business & Investing
    • Writing & Affiliate
    • Marketing
    • Sales
    • Economics & Finances
    • Seo & Site Traffic
    • Stock & ForEX
  • Life Stype
    • Self Improvement | MP
    • Mindset | NLP
    • Fashion / Clothing / Grooming
    • Seduction
    • Fighting / Martial Arts
    • Food / Drink / Cooking
    • Health / Fitness / Massage
    • Languages / Accents
    • Magic / Illusions / Tricks
    • Psychology / Body Language
  • Engineering & Science
    • Cultures & History
    • Electrical & Architecture
    • Mathematics & Physics
    • Medical
  • Entertainment
    • Comic
    • Manga
    • Novel
    • Magazine
  • PC Game
    • Mac Game
    • Xbox Game
    • Play Station Game
Home » Ebooks & Tutorials » Technical » WEB/HTML/CSS/AJAX » Django + React : Build a Location-Based Real Estate Website | Udemy

Django + React : Build a Location-Based Real Estate Website | Udemy

03/07/2024 Tut4DL Leave a Comment


Django + React : Build a Location-Based Real Estate Website | Udemy [Update 02/2023]
English | Size: 8.89 GB
Genre: eLearning

In this course, Learn & practice React, Django, Django Rest Framework, GeoDjango, Material UI, React-Leaflet, PostGIS

What you’ll learn
Connect React and Django
Build an API with Django Rest Framework
Interactive maps with React-Leaflet
Make spatial queries with Geodjango and PostGIS
Deploy a full stack app with Digital Ocean and Namecheap
The basics of React
The basics of Material UI
The basics of React-Leaflet
Backend Authentication with Djoser
Install Nginx and Gunicorn
Setup SSL certificate
Store media files with Digital Ocean Spaces
Django storages / Boto 3

In this project-based course, we will build a location-based real estate website. It is going to be a full stack web application with Django powering the backend and React Js the frontend.

We are going to build the frontend very fast by using Material UI which is a very easy and intuitive React library for building UI components. Throughout the course we will get to use lots of Material UI components that we will easily style.

We are then going to build the API with Django Rest Framework (DRF) and we are going to make requests to the API with React.

Leaflet is a JavaScript library for building interactive maps. We will add a geographic aspect to this project by placing the property listings on a map. We are going to achieve that with React-Leaflet which provides a binding between React and Leaflet.

We are also going to make our PostgreSQL database be spatially aware by adding the PostGIS extension to it. So, on top of making regular queries to the database, we are also going to make spatial queries (geometric information such as distance).

We are also going to cover user authentication with the Djoser library. We will get end users to add, delete or update property listings from the frontend. We are also going to handle both client-side errors and server-side errors in the forms.

Once we are done building the website on our local machines, we will then deploy it with Digital Ocean and Namecheap. During deployment, we are going to:

Push our project to GitHub

Get domain names for the backend and frontend

Setup a mailbox in “private email”

Setup an SSL certificate

Install and setup Nginx and Gunicorn

Store media file in the cloud with Digital Ocean spaces

I will be using:

Windows

Python 3.9

Django 4.0

React 17 (Updated for React 18-Works perfectly fine, check out the lectures on the Bonus section for more details)

Material UI 5

The following topics will be covered in this course:

The basics of React

React hooks (useState, useEffect, useContext, useReducer, useRef, useMemo)

The basics of Material UI

Styling with Material UI

The basics of React-Leaflet

React-Leaflet hooks (exp: useMap)

Building API endpoints with Django Rest Framework

Authentication with Djoser

Django signals

Making spatial queries with Geodjango and PostGIS

Calculating distances

Django deployment

React Deployment

Creating a remote server

After completing this in-depth project-based course, you will know how to connect Django and React. You will also know how take full advantage of a spatially or geographically aware database.

Who this course is for:
Developers who want take their skills to new levels.
Students who want to build real-world projects
Developers who want to play with maps
Map lovers

DOWNLOAD FROM RAPIDGATOR

https://rapidgator.net/file/5911753fc4a387455493deea7658227e/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part01.rar.html
https://rapidgator.net/file/7674699557f0702e26fee3bc91146046/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part02.rar.html
https://rapidgator.net/file/64a31342efba46ebca8abb36a52b2bb6/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part03.rar.html
https://rapidgator.net/file/08fbff7e94c24c0d9ee7dfb7855d11d1/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part04.rar.html
https://rapidgator.net/file/8f6b860d9c0382d1fd25ee9800bc9957/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part05.rar.html
https://rapidgator.net/file/550e1b8bff6b215da745f90290ca94d4/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part06.rar.html
https://rapidgator.net/file/f43c84a6c870baefbd7dd8034a78d14d/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part07.rar.html
https://rapidgator.net/file/dcecb862d2018702de0aab76d5a8b0e3/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part08.rar.html
https://rapidgator.net/file/a8ba4b6c269570609983ad2ad9a88f2c/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part09.rar.html

DOWNLOAD FROM TURBOBIT

https://tbit.to/8j6q8zlny2j5/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part01.rar.html
https://tbit.to/1ua7crmvn6pg/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part02.rar.html
https://tbit.to/3s0hazrc6bp6/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part03.rar.html
https://tbit.to/w89m1rw597v4/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part04.rar.html
https://tbit.to/hzr7gpt2y20o/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part05.rar.html
https://tbit.to/grc15rvq1a0n/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part06.rar.html
https://tbit.to/8n6ysywl8few/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part07.rar.html
https://tbit.to/4mj175ewjuvz/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part08.rar.html
https://tbit.to/gb72hxwoggw6/UD-DjangoReactBuildaLocation-BasedRealEstateWebsite2023-2.part09.rar.html

If any links die or problem unrar, send request to
https://forms.gle/e557HbjJ5vatekDV9

WEB/HTML/CSS/AJAX Django, React, Real Estate Website

← [Update Links] TryHackMe Deep Dive: Complete Cybersecurity Bootcamp | Udemy Complete Introduction to 3D Environment Art | Udemy →

Leave a Reply Cancel reply

Your email address will not be published. Required fields are marked *

This site uses Akismet to reduce spam. Learn how your comment data is processed.

  • ChatGPT Image Generation: Complete Guide to AI Art Creation | Udemy
  • Introduction In Cyber Attack For Beginners | Udemy
  • AI Skills For Artists And Content Creators – Zero To Hero | Udemy
  • Udemy – 3D Trees with Blender Geometry Nodes
  • Coursera – Packt: TOTAL – CompTIA TechPlus FC0-U71

Meta

  • Log in
  • Entries feed
  • Comments feed
  • WordPress.org

2019 2020 2021 2022 2023 2024 Advanced AWS Azure BBC Beginners BitBook BOOKWARE Certified Cisco Cloud Comic Complete Course Data Design eBook Fundamentals Guide Hybrid iLEARN Introduction JavaScript Learn Learning LinkedIn Linux Lynda Masterclass Microsoft Packt Pluralsight Programming Python Security Skillshare Training Udemy Using XQZT

Copyright © 2025 · Equilibre on Genesis Framework · WordPress · Log in